补肾醒脑解毒方对单纯疱疹病毒感染神经元的保护作用
The Protective Effects of Bushenxingnaojiedufang on Cultured Hippocampal Neurons Infected with Herpes Simplex Virus Type 1
【摘要】 目的 观察补肾醒脑解毒中药复方对 H S V- 1感染神经元的保护作用。方法 用 H S V- 1感染原代培养大鼠海马神经元造成急性感染与潜伏感染,然后检测中药煎液对神经元细胞病变及子代病毒滴度的影响。结果 培养神经元感染01 M O I H S V- 1后24 h 出现病变,6d 后70% 的细胞溶解死亡。补肾醒脑解毒方对低感染量病毒(005 M O I)所致细胞病变有较强的抑制作用,并能降低子代病毒滴度。对潜伏感染神经元能维持其正常形态10周以上。结论 补肾醒脑解毒方能维持潜伏感染神经元正常形态,并能减轻 H S V- 1所致神经元急性溶细胞病变。
【Abstract】 Objective:Observing the effects of Bushen Xingnao Jiedu Fang(BSXNJDF) on protecting cultured hippocampal neurons infected with herpes simplex virus type 1(HSV 1) in vitro.Experimental Methods:Detecting the cytopathic effect (CPE) under microscope and viral yield by means of Reed Muench’s method in cultured neurons which were treated with decoction of BSXNJDF before or after absorption of HSV 1.Observing the morphology of the neurons with HSV 1 latent infection after treatment of BSXNJDF.Results:(1)The CPE of cultured neurons was appeared at 24 hours after absorption of HSV 1 with 0.1 multiplicity of infection (MOI),and most neurons were lytic and dead at 4 days after 0.1 MOI HSV 1 infection.The CPE of cultured neurons infected with 0.05, 0.10 MOI HSV 1 was prevented in the presence of 1∶40,1∶80,and 1∶160 concentration of the decoction of BXSNJDF,when the decoction was added before 24 hours of HSV 1 absorption,and the viral yield was significantly reduced.But when the decoction was added after 0.5 hours of viral absorption,the CPE of neurons only infected with 0.01 and 0.05 MOI HSV 1 could be inhibited in the presence of 1∶40,1∶80 concentration of the decoction.(2)When the latent state of HSV 1 in cultured neurons was produced in the presence of 50uM acyclovir,the CPE of infected neurons with 0.1 MOI HSV 1 could be completely prevented for 10 weeks at the concentrations of 1∶40~1∶320 of the decoction after remove of acyclovir.Conclusion:The BSXNJDF was found to have the effects on maintaining survival and normal morphology of cultured neurons harboring HSV 1 latent infection,and reduced the CPE of neurons infected with HSV 1 and viral yield.\;
【Key words】 Herpes simplex virus; Hippocampal neurons culture; Bushenxingnaojiedufang.;
